10 Essentials to Pack in Your Airport Survival Kit

Traveling can be a bit stressful sometimes. There’s a lot to look after and think about as you’re headed to your next destination. Plus, the allure and excitement of a new place consume your thoughts as you rush to your airport terminal. But traveling doesn’t have to be stressful with the right packing list in mind.

With these 10 items packed in your carry on, you’ll be ready for anything and be a whole lot more relaxed no matter how short or long your journey may be.

1. Hand Sanitizer

The last thing you’ll want to do on your vacation is get sick and end up locked in your hotel room. Airports have constant traffic all day long, which can mean a lot of traveling germs that could threaten your vacation if you don’t play your cards right. Pack a miniature bottle of hand sanitizer for the plane ride so you can keep on with your vacation, and explore the best spots in Barcelona or whatever your destination may be!

3. Book

A great book or some travel reading material is a necessity to staying entertained at the terminal and on the plane. Pro travel tip: if you haven’t done enough research on your destination, reading and taking some notes on the plane can help you finalize some of your travel itineraries so you’re ready to make the most of your destination as soon as you land.

7. An Extra Set of Clothes

Bring an extra set of clothes that you can easily stuff into your carry on just in case you come across any issues with your baggage. Don’t worry if it’s not the most stylish choice, because you can always do some shopping when you arrive! Just make sure to pack your essentials in the event that you need a backup to get you through the next day, if necessary.

10. Water Bottle

As much as us travelers love hopping on a flight to an unexplored place, none of us like the tired, unbalanced feeling of jet lag; it can really bring you down for the first few days of your trip and could cost you some hours of vacation time if you don’t take preventative measures. Dehydration can make jet lag a lot worse so it’s important to stay hydrated throughout your whole trip, especially when you’re up 30,000+ feet in the air.
